Transaction 13d70efc43444429c80797015cc9a531397de9aa34295d6f94f349ef75152e4d
1 Input
1 Output
-
13d70efc43444429c80797015cc9a531397de9aa34295d6f94f349ef75152e4d:0
- value
- 429862
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 99695ac0138032baede477fe694981176604b4c4 OP_EQUAL
- address
- 3FgBX3zKE6BkDvUtp4CPJzu96Lc5JApGkV